Bears injury report for Sunday features Darnell Wright DNP, Swift limited
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Sep 16, 2026, 10:00 PM
Last updated Sep 16, 2026

The Chicago Bears released their first injury report ahead of the game against the Minnesota Vikings on Sunday. Offensive lineman Darnell Wright was listed as DNP due to a knee issue, raising concerns about his availability. Running backs D’Andre Swift and Kyle Monangai practiced in a limited capacity, dealing with ankle and hamstring injuries, respectively. The Vikings have placed running back Jordan Mason on injured reserve and quarterback Kyler Murray is limited as he navigates concussion protocol. The teams will face off at Soldier Field with kickoff scheduled for 12:00 p.m. (Chicago time).
